How to Play

To play, you aim your cue by moving your mouse or finger, adjust the power of your shot, and strike to hit the balls. Your objective is to pocket all your assigned balls (solids or stripes) and finally the 8-ball. Use careful aim and strategy to outplay your opponent. The game provides a realistic physics engine for accurate shots. You can play against the computer or a friend, enjoying the challenge of this classic sport. The controls are designed to be simple and responsive, allowing players to focus on their technique and tactics.

Tips for Success

To improve your game, practice your aim and power control regularly. Learn to plan your shots ahead, considering where the cue ball will end up after each hit. Pay attention to the angle and spin you apply to the ball. Playing against different opponents can help you adapt your strategy. Finally, stay patient and focused, as billiards is a game of precision and careful planning.

What happens if I pocket the 8-ball early?
In standard 8-ball rules, pocketing the 8-ball before all your assigned balls are cleared results in a loss. This game likely follows that rule. Always ensure you have pocketed all your solids or stripes before aiming for the 8-ball.
